The Anatomy of Hydraulic Cylinders Parker

Understanding the structure of hydraulic cylinders Parker is fundamental to comprehend their functionality. These cylinders typically consist of five main components:

  • Cylinder Barrel: This is the main body of the hydraulic cylinder and provides the housing for other components.
  • Piston: The piston separates the cylinder into two chambers and transfers the hydraulic pressure to the rod side or the cap side of the cylinder.
  • Rod: The rod is connected to the piston and extends from the cylinder to deliver the output force.
  • Gland: Also known as the rod gland, this component seals the cylinder and prevents leakage of hydraulic fluid.
  • End Cap: The end cap encloses the cylinder barrel, maintaining the structure and supporting the rod.

Applications of Hydraulic Cylinders Parker

Hydraulic cylinders Parker find applications in a wide range of industries due to their versatility and power. Here are some common sectors where these cylinders are extensively used:

1. Manufacturing and Industrial Machinery

In manufacturing and industrial machinery, hydraulic cylinders Parker are employed in various processes, such as metal stamping, injection molding, and material handling. These cylinders enable precise control and efficient operation, contributing to improved productivity.

2. Construction and Heavy Equipment

Construction equipment, such as bulldozers, excavators, and cranes, heavily rely on hydraulic cylinders Parker for their lifting, pushing, and digging functions. The robust construction of these cylinders ensures reliable performance even in demanding conditions.

3. Agriculture and Farming

Hydraulic cylinders Parker are vital in agricultural machinery, such as tractors, harvesters, and sprayers. They facilitate tasks like plowing, harvesting, and lifting heavy loads, making farming operations more efficient and productive.

4. Automotive and Transportation

In the automotive and transportation sector, hydraulic cylinders Parker are used in vehicle suspension systems, power steering, and braking systems. These cylinders provide stability, control, and smooth operation, enhancing both driver comfort and safety.

5. Aerospace and Defense

Hydraulic cylinders Parker play a critical role in aerospace and defense applications, including aircraft landing gear, missile systems, and hydraulic control systems. Their high performance and reliability are essential for ensuring the safety and functionality of these systems.

The Benefits of Hydraulic Cylinders Parker

Choosing hydraulic cylinders Parker for your applications offers numerous advantages. Here are some key benefits:

1. High Power Density

Hydraulic cylinders Parker deliver impressive force and power in a relatively compact size. This high power density makes them suitable for applications where space is limited, without compromising performance.

2. Precise Control

These cylinders offer precise control over movement and force through the regulation of hydraulic fluid flow. This level of control allows for accurate positioning, speed adjustment, and synchronization in various industrial processes.

3. Robust and Reliable

Parker hydraulic cylinders are designed to withstand heavy loads, extreme temperatures, and harsh environments. Their durable construction ensures long-lasting performance and minimal downtime, reducing maintenance costs and maximizing productivity.

4. Versatility

With a wide range of sizes, stroke lengths, and mounting options, hydraulic cylinders Parker can be easily customized to suit specific application requirements. This versatility makes them suitable for a diverse range of industries and applications.

5. Cost-Effective

Investing in hydraulic cylinders Parker can lead to cost savings in the long run. Their energy efficiency, durability, and low maintenance requirements contribute to reduced operating costs and increased overall efficiency.
